Ruskin's View, Kirkby Lonsdale

02 Sep 2021 23 14 244
Back in Kirkby Lonsdale we take a look at this famous view. “Feast your eyes on a breathtaking panorama of the Lune Valley and Underley Hall – the famous, heavenly Ruskin’s View. This scene was painted by the artist JMW Turner in 1822 and the picture so impressed the 19th century art critic, social theorist, painter and poet John Ruskin, that he wrote: ‘I do not know in all my country, still less in France or Italy, a place more naturally divine.’ In 1875, Ruskin described the panorama as ‘one of the loveliest views in England, therefore in the world’.” www.exploresouthlakeland.co.uk To approach this view, one walks through the grounds of the beautiful Norman Church of St Mary the Virgin.
